Step-by-Step Guide to Import QuickBooks Estimate Data

Step 1: Install Coefficient and Connect to QuickBooks

First, you’ll need to install the Coefficient add-on and connect it to your QuickBooks account:

  1. Open Google Sheets > Extensions > Add-ons > Get add-ons > Install Coefficient from Google Workspace Marketplace
  2. Once installed, open the Coefficient sidebar by clicking Extensions > Coefficient > Launch
  3. Click “Import Data” in the sidebar
  4. Select “QuickBooks” from the list of available connectors
  5. Follow the authentication prompts to connect your QuickBooks account

Step 2: Import Estimate Data from QuickBooks

Now that you’re connected, you can import your Estimate data:

  1. In the Coefficient sidebar, select “Import from Objects & Fields”
  2. From the list of available objects, select “Estimate”
  3. Choose the specific fields you want to import (e.g., EstimateNumber, CustomerRef, TotalAmt, ExpirationDate)
  4. Apply any filters if needed (e.g., filter by date range or status)
  5. Click “Import” to bring the data into your Google Sheet

Step 3: Set Up Auto-Refresh (Optional)

To ensure your Estimate data stays up-to-date, set up an automatic refresh schedule:

  1. Click on the imported data table in your sheet
  2. Open the Coefficient sidebar and click the “…” menu next to your import
  3. Select “Schedule Refresh”
  4. Choose your preferred frequency (hourly, daily, weekly)
  5. Set specific times and days as needed
  6. Click “Save” to activate the auto-refresh schedule

With auto-refresh enabled, your QuickBooks Estimate data will automatically update according to your schedule, ensuring you always have the most current information for analysis and reporting.
